js 点击按钮弹出另一页,选择值后,返回到当前页


Posted in Javascript onMay 26, 2010

1。 效果图:
js 点击按钮弹出另一页,选择值后,返回到当前页
2。 主页面的代码:

<html xmlns="http://www.w3.org/1999/xhtml"> 
<head runat="server"> 
<title></title> 
<script type="text/javascript"> 
function open_windows_and_get_selectedinfo(openwindow, control, control2) { 
var str = window.showModalDialog(openwindow, window, "dialogWidth=740px;dialogHeight=600px;center=yes;help=no;resizable=no;status=no"); 
if (!str) 
return; 
document.getElementById(control).value = str[0]; 
document.getElementById(control2).value = str[1]; 
} </script> 
</head> 
<body> 
<form id="form1" runat="server"> 
<div id="autosuggest" style="width:160px;font-size:12px;"><ul></ul></div> 
<div> 
<input id="txtActive" runat="server" readonly="readonly" /> 
<input type="button" id="selectActive" runat="server" onclick="javascript:open_windows_and_get_selectedinfo('TestEdt.aspx','hfActive','txtActive')" value="..." /> 
<asp:HiddenField ID="hfActive" runat="server" /> 
</div> 
</form> 
</body> 
</html>

3。 弹出页面的代码:
<html xmlns="http://www.w3.org/1999/xhtml"> 
<base target="_self"> 
<head runat="server"> 
<title></title> 
<script type="text/javascript" language="javascript"> 
function dbclick_return_and_close(strid, strvalue) { 
alert("执行该方法!"); 
var str = new Array(strid, strvalue); window.returnValue = str; 
window.close(); 
} 
</script> 
</head> 
<body> 
<form id="form1" runat="server"> 
<div> 
<a href="#" onclick="javascript:dbclick_return_and_close( '1', 'aaaaaaa');">点击这一行,带值返回到原页面</a> 
</div> 
</form> 
</body> 
</html>
Javascript 相关文章推荐
基于MVC3方式实现下拉列表联动(JQuery)
Sep 02 Javascript
Javascript异步编程模型Promise模式详细介绍
May 08 Javascript
iScroll中事件点击触发两次解决方案
Mar 11 Javascript
javascript自执行函数
Feb 10 Javascript
js实现文字列表无缝滚动效果
Jun 23 Javascript
Vue学习笔记进阶篇之单元素过度
Jul 19 Javascript
微信小程序 页面跳转事件绑定的实例详解
Sep 20 Javascript
详解如何实现一个简单的Node.js脚手架
Dec 04 Javascript
JavaScript 中使用 Generator的方法
Dec 29 Javascript
分析javascript原型及原型链
Mar 18 Javascript
Vue.js更改调试地址端口号的实例
Sep 19 Javascript
vue实现虚拟列表功能的代码
Jul 28 Javascript
jquery的$(document).ready()和onload的加载顺序
May 26 #Javascript
网页前台通过js非法字符过滤代码(骂人的话等等)
May 26 #Javascript
jQuery select操作控制方法小结
May 26 #Javascript
select 控制网页内容隐藏于显示的实现代码
May 25 #Javascript
JQuery 动态扩展对象之另类视角
May 25 #Javascript
jQuery的Ajax时无响应数据的解决方法
May 25 #Javascript
JavaScript操作XML实例代码(获取新闻标题并分页,并分页)
May 25 #Javascript
You might like
隐藏你的.php文件的实现方法
2007/03/19 PHP
php性能分析之php-fpm慢执行日志slow log用法浅析
2016/10/17 PHP
Laravel使用支付宝进行支付的示例代码
2017/08/16 PHP
PHP-X系列教程之内置函数的使用示例
2017/10/16 PHP
PHP实现redis限制单ip、单用户的访问次数功能示例
2018/06/16 PHP
jquery获取特定name所有选中的checkbox,支持IE9标准模式
2013/03/18 Javascript
JavaScript弹出新窗口并控制窗口移动到指定位置的方法
2015/04/06 Javascript
jquery实现九宫格大转盘抽奖
2015/11/13 Javascript
如何利用AngularJS打造一款简单Web应用
2015/12/05 Javascript
基于jquery实现页面滚动到底自动加载数据的功能
2015/12/19 Javascript
js操作XML文件的实现方法兼容IE与FireFox
2016/06/25 Javascript
js传值后台中文出现乱码的解决方法
2016/06/30 Javascript
图片懒加载插件实例分享(含解析)
2017/01/09 Javascript
Vuex实现计数器以及列表展示效果
2018/03/10 Javascript
微信小程序实现两边小中间大的轮播效果的示例代码
2018/12/07 Javascript
一秒学会微信小程序制作table表格
2019/02/14 Javascript
Python程序员鲜为人知但你应该知道的17个问题
2014/06/04 Python
python中正则表达式的使用详解
2014/10/17 Python
Android分包MultiDex策略详解
2017/10/30 Python
Tensorflow轻松实现XOR运算的方式
2020/02/03 Python
基于PyQT实现区分左键双击和单击
2020/05/19 Python
浅谈HTML5 服务器推送事件(Server-sent Events)
2017/08/01 HTML / CSS
佐卡伊官网:中国知名珠宝品牌
2017/02/05 全球购物
七年级政治教学反思
2014/02/03 职场文书
cf搞笑广告词
2014/03/14 职场文书
课外科技活动总结
2014/08/27 职场文书
公司感恩节活动策划书
2014/10/11 职场文书
商务宴请邀请函范文
2015/02/02 职场文书
招商银行收入证明
2015/06/17 职场文书
2016年清明节网上祭英烈活动总结
2016/04/01 职场文书
2019毕业论文致谢词
2019/06/24 职场文书
Python超简单容易上手的画图工具库推荐
2021/05/10 Python
在项目中使用redis做缓存的一些思路
2021/09/14 Redis
flex弹性布局详解
2022/03/20 HTML / CSS
windows安装 redis 6.2.6最新步骤详解
2022/04/26 Redis
Java 多线程并发FutureTask
2022/06/28 Java/Android